+(defun sgml-tag-text-p (start end)
+ "Return non-nil if text between START and END is a tag.
+Checks among other things that the tag does not contain spurious
+unquoted < or > chars inside, which would indicate that it
+really isn't a tag after all."
+ (save-excursion
+ (with-syntax-table sgml-tag-syntax-table
+ (let ((pps (parse-partial-sexp start end 2)))
+ (and (= (nth 0 pps) 0))))))
